For all you Kalashnikov collectors out there, Ohio Ornance Works is offering a unique AK alternative. It’s called the VZ 2000. The VZ 2000 is a custom semi-auto version of the Czech VZ.58, and is made to look identical to the genuine military full-auto version.

The Ohio Ordnance VZ 2000 looks like…

a very interesting rifle. Just FYI, even though it looks like an AK-47, it utilizes a completely different operating system. Caliber is the same, however: 7.62x39mm. Price is $1250. Not cheap, but nothing good ever is. DefRev deems the VZ 2000 to be definitely worth taking a serious look at for any collector of military-style semi-auto rifles.
